Производство > Программирование подпрограмм > Примеры. Программирование подпрограмм
  
Примеры. Программирование подпрограмм
Пример 1. Группа (Group) и Отдельный (Individual)
Если операция содержит четыре ЧПУ-перехода и выбраны 1 и 3 переходы для создания массива подпрограммы с количеством повторений равным двум, то получите следующее:
Группа
Отдельные
CALSUB / 1
CALSUB / 2
CALSUB / 3
CALSUB / 1
CALSUB / 2
CALSUB / 3
SEQ4
CALSUB / 1
CALSUB / 1
SEQ2
CALSUB / 3
CALSUB / 3
SEQ4
Пример 2. Инкрементные выходные данные
Если выбран параметр По приращению (Incremental), то система будет выводить две дополнительные команды, MODE/INCR и MODE/ABSOL для каждого размещенного в подпрограмме ЧПУ-перехода. Это будет переключать постпроцессор на обработку и выдачу данных как инкрементные перемещения (выходные данные в подпрограмме — абсолютные):

DEFSUB / 1
MODE / INCR
GOTO ...
(absolute output)
MODE / ABSOL
ENDSUB